Bio:Ganon J. Studenberg, J.D., LL.M., AEP focuses his practice to estate planning and matters involving the administration of trusts and estates. He is a member of The Florida Bar and U.S. Tax Court. Mr. Studenberg graduated from the University of Florida with a B.S. in Marketing and Minor in Economics; Nova Southeastern University Shepard Broad Law Center, J.D. (Juris Doctor); and University of Miami School of Law, LL.M. (Master of Laws in Estate Planning). Ganon is rated by Martindale-Hubbell with the highest peer rating of AV Preeminent 5.0 and is certified as an Accredited Estate Planner® (AEP®).The Accredited Estate Planner® (AEP®) designation is a graduate level specialization in estate planning awarded by the National Association of Estate Planners & Councils (NAEPC) to recognize estate planning professionals who meet stringent requirements of experience, knowledge, education, professional reputation, and character.Ganon enjoys working with individuals, families and businesses to achieve their various estate planning objectives and goals including succession planning for closely held businesses, charitable giving, wealth preservation and asset protection. Studenberg, J.D., LL.M., AEP® is one of the more than one million lawyers in United States. Before choosing Ganon J. Studenberg, J.D., LL.M., AEP® as your lawyer, you should consider whether Ganon J. Studenberg, J.D., LL.M., AEP® offers free consultation, (if not) how much the initial interview costs, if there is any hidden attorney fees, what's the fee schedule, whether he or she has good community reputation and is able to provide a list of good references. You can also contact the Board of Professional Responsibility of the state bar, to find out if Ganon J. Studenberg, J.D., LL.M., AEP® has ever been placed under any disciplinary actions. Please be aware that, though Ganon J. Studenberg, J.D., LL.M., AEP®'s office is located at Melbourne, FL, he or she might belong to the bar association of other states.

You should also ask how long the lawyer has been in practice, how much experience he or she has in cases like yours, and more importantly, the outcomes of those cases! Focus of the lawyer's practice and years of experience are also very important factors in your evaluation process. The more focused the lawyer's practice areas, the better service he or she could provide. So do not make decisions solely on one or two factors. Only hire lawyers you feel comfortable with as they will represent you and your interests, and you will be sharing private details about your life with them.
